1. how can pollution hasten or speed up weathering?

Pollution can release acidic substances like sulfur - dioxide and nitrogen - oxides into the air. These substances react with water vapor, oxygen, and other chemicals to form acids such as sulfuric and nitric acids. When these acids fall as acid rain, they can chemically react with rocks and minerals, accelerating the process of weathering. For example, carbonates in rocks react with acids, leading to their dissolution.

Answer:

Pollution releases acidic substances that form acid rain. Acid rain chemically reacts with rocks and minerals, accelerating weathering.
